감압 접착제(PSA)는 접착제와 피착체를 접착시키기 위해 압력을 가하면 접착을 형성하는 접착제의 일종으로, 활성화를 위해 열, 용매, 수분을 필요로 하지 않습니다.
포장, 자동차, 전자, 의료, 건축 등 다양한 산업 분야에서 널리 사용되고 있습니다. 포장 분야에서는 PSA가 라벨, 테이프, 씰에 필수적이며, 접착제를 추가하지 않고도 확실한 마감을 실현합니다.
자동차 분야에서는 신속한 접착이 중요한 부품의 조립을 촉진합니다. 전자 분야에서는 부품의 장착, 접착, 밀봉에 사용됩니다.
의료 분야에서는 상처 드레싱과 수술용 테이프에서 중요한 역할을 하고 있으며, PSA의 용도는 복잡한 공정 없이 신속하게 도포 및 접착이 가능하고, 다양한 표면에 접착할 수 있으며, 즉각적인 접착이 가능하여 생산 효율이 향상됩니다.
많은 PSA는 영구 접착을 달성하기 전에 조정할 수 있으며, 조립 시 유연성을 제공합니다.
PSA는 추가적인 접착 공정이 필요하지 않기 때문에 생산 비용과 시간을 절감할 수 있습니다. 또한, 기술의 발전으로 온도, 습도, 화학물질에 대한 내성 등 성능 특성이 지속적으로 향상되고 있습니다.

Pressure Sensitive Adhesives (PSAs) are a type of adhesive that forms a bond when pressure is applied to marry the adhesive with the adherend, without the need for heat, solvent, or moisture to activate.
They are widely used across various industries, including packaging, automotive, electronics, medical, and construction. In packaging, PSAs are essential for labels, tapes, and seals, ensuring secure closures without additional bonding agents.
In the automotive sector, they facilitate the assembly of parts where fast bonding is critical. In electronics, PSAs are used for mounting, bonding, and encapsulating components.
In the medical field, they play a vital role in wound dressings and surgical tapes. The use of PSAs is they allow for quick application and bonding without complicated processes, adheres to various surfaces, and provides instant bonding, which enhances manufacturing efficiency.
Many PSAs can be adjusted before achieving a permanent bond, offering flexibility during assembly.
By eliminating the need for additional bonding processes, PSAs can reduce overall production costs and time, while advancements in technology continue to improve their performance characteristics, including resistance to temperature, moisture, and chemicals.

North America
North America is anticipated to witness fastest growth in the Global Pressure Sensitive Adhesives Market during the forecast period driven by the region's robust manufacturing sector, encompassing automotive, construction, and consumer goods, which is a primary contributor to the rising demand for pressure-sensitive adhesives.
According to the U.S. Census Bureau, e-commerce sales in the United States reached $870.8 billion in 2021, accounting for 13.2% of total retail sales. This represents a 14.2% increase from 2020.
The U.S. Food and Drug Administration (FDA) approved 53 new drugs in 2020, many of which use transdermal patch technology that relies on PSAs for drug delivery.
As industries increasingly focus on lightweight and durable materials, pressure-sensitive adhesives are becoming essential for bonding and sealing applications.
The growing trend towards sustainable and eco-friendly products is influencing market dynamics.
North American consumers are becoming more environmentally conscious, leading manufacturers to develop innovative, low-VOC (volatile organic compounds) adhesives.
This shift towards sustainable practices is aligning with regulatory pressures and industry standards that favor greener solutions.
The e-commerce boom is another significant driver, as it demands efficient packaging and labeling solutions.
Pressure-sensitive adhesives play a crucial role in enhancing product presentation and securing packages during transit.
With advancements in adhesive technology and a focus on customization, the North American Pressure Sensitive Adhesives market is poised for sustained growth, reflecting the region's diverse industrial landscape and changing consumer preferences.

Based on the Technology, the Global Pressure Sensitive Adhesives Market is segmented into Radiation-Cured, Hot Melt, Solvent-Based, and Water-Based adhesives. The Hot Melt segment is witnessing significant growth in the Global Pressure Sensitive Adhesives Market, driven by its ease of use, quick bonding capabilities, and strong adhesion properties. This technology is popular in packaging, automotive, and construction applications due to its efficient application processes and reduced processing times.
Based on the End-User Category, the Global Pressure Sensitive Adhesives Market is segmented into Automotive, Construction, and Consumer Goods. The Automotive segment significantly dominates the Global Pressure Sensitive Adhesives Market, driven by the increasing demand for lightweight materials and the need for efficient assembly processes. PSAs are utilized in various automotive applications, including interior trims, exterior bonding, and assembly, due to their ability to provide strong adhesion without the need for heat or solvents.
